A 5k run/walk through Camp Hero finishing at the historical Montauk Lighthouse. Run/Walk with us to increase awareness, raise funds and bring hope to our community members.

This event directly benefits two local women’s cancer organizations located on Long Island’s East End.

Lucia’s Angels and the Coalition for Women’s Cancers

You can register for the race as an individual or part of a team and create your fundraising page to share with family and friends.

    Founded in 1982 by the late Robert J. Aaron.

    CELEBRATING 45 YEARS.......

    Long considered one of the east end season openers, the RJA Memorial is one of the longest, continuous triathlons on Long...

    Founded in 1982 by the late Robert J. Aaron.

    CELEBRATING 45 YEARS.......

    Long considered one of the east end season openers, the RJA Memorial is one of the longest, continuous triathlons on Long Island! We will be celebrating our 45th anniversary this year. Since Robert's death in 2002, the race has been used as a fund raiser for pancreatic Cancer Research, supporting the Lustgarten Foundation for Pancreatic Cancer.

    The Olympic race consists of a 1-mile swim, 20-mile bike and 6.2 miles run. The Aquabike consists of the 1-mile swim and 20-mile bike. The recently added Sprint triathlon consists of a 1/2-mile swim, 14-mile bike and 3.8-mile run. The Olympic race/Aquabike goes off at 7:30am and the Sprint follows at approximately 8 am.

    The course must be completed in 3 hours 55 minutes.

    The Original Mighty Montauk course

    SWIM - The distance is 1 mile in the calm salt water of Lake Montauk. The course is out and back. Since this race is in the spring, wet suits are recommended (water temperature is normally around 55 degrees Fahrenheit).

    BIKE - The distance is 20 miles taking you along Montauk historical routes; giving you a bird's eye view of the famous Montauk Lighthouse. The course is out and back with some hills. Hardshell helmets (ANSE approved) and bar end plugs are mandatory. This race adheres to USAT policy of NO DRAFTING. No water stops on the bike course please plan accordingly

    RUN - The distance is 6.2 miles through the scenic side of Montauk - challenging hills . NO ELECTRONIC DEVICES ON THE COURSE (ex: iPods, MP3 players etc). except Smartphones. Water stops are at one mile intervals on the run course.

    The New Sprint Triathlon Course

    SWIM - The distance is 1/2 mile in the calm salt water of Lake Montauk. The course is out and back. Since this race is in the spring, wet suits are recommended (water temperature is normally around 55 degrees Fahrenheit).

    BIKE - The distance is 14 miles taking you along Montauk historical routes; giving you a bird's eye view of the famous Montauk Lighthouse. The course is out and back with some hills. Hardshell helmets (ANSE approved) and bar end plugs are mandatory. This race adheres to USAT policy of NO DRAFTING. No water stops on the bike course please plan accordingly.

    RUN - The distance is 3.88 miles through the scenic side of Montauk challenging hills . NO ELECTRONIC DEVICES ON THE COURSE (ex: iPods, MP3 players etc). except Smartphones. Water stops are at one mile intervals on the run course.

    IMPORTANT NOTICE: This race is a USAT sanctioned event, so each participant must have a valid USAT license. A one-day license fee would be required for non USAT members. Membership cards along with photo ID must be presented at packet pick up.

    USAT Sanctioned Event:

    USA Triathlon is the National governing body of the sports of triathlon, aquabike, duathlon, and aquathlon in the United States. Participation in a USAT sanctioned event means the event director has the proper permits in place, liability and athlete excess medical insurance coverage and the event plan has met the standard of organization required. USA Triathlon provides rules, guidance and governance to set the standard for safe and fair multi-sport races.
